Arjun Kapoor and Alia Bhatt — the stars of 2 States, releasing today — were in Calcutta recently to promote the Abhishek Varman film. Here’s what they had to say at the media conference at INOX Quest.
Arjun on working with Alia
What everybody sees in her after Highway, I had the pleasure of noticing that on the first day of 2 States. I was pleasantly surprised by her…what an amazing human being and an actress she was from Day One. I, like most people, assumed that what she played in Student of the Year would be similar to her personality. She completely blew me away. She is very unassuming. She is not constantly looking into the mirror. She is more worried about the scene and about making sure we are making a good film. She is a very mature person. I thought we have an age difference to a certain extent and might not click instantly. But we hit it off really well.

Arjun on going from assistant director to lead actor
Life comes full circle. My first pay cheque came from Dharma Productions. I was an assistant on Kal Ho Naa Ho. It was for Rs 3,000 and Mr Yash Johar signed it. I was 16 years old then and 10 years later, I got to work in the same office, met Karan Johar and he offered me 2 States. I guess there is no better way to summarise my journey from being an assistant director to an actor. Today I am playing the male lead in a Dharma Productions film. It is surreal!
Arjun on Parineeti Chopra vs Alia Bhatt
It’s like comparing chalk and cheese. I knew Parineeti because we did workshops for three months (before his debut film Ishaqzaade). I didn’t know Alia at all. My discovery of Alia happened during the making of 2 States. I was fed up of Parineeti by the time we started making the film! Both Alia and Parineeti are absolutely fantastic actors. I am fortunate to work with them before anybody else could.
